So, this is how it's done &mdash 04/18/06 - 02:21:21 PM
Glad you liked it:)
I see GB as a plain harddisk recorder with some extras, like a bunch of software instruments to choose from.
Otherwise I treat it like I would mix an ordinary tape recording.
What I like most is how easy it is to visualize each track on top of each other, make adjustments to timing errors or even small pitch adjustments.
But it all comes down to what you put into it...:)
